The Role of Vestibular Rehabilitation
A critical component of optimized movement is often the assessment and rehabilitation of the vestibular system. This system, located in the inner ear, plays a crucial role in maintaining balance, spatial orientation, and coordination. Dysfunction in the vestibular system can manifest as dizziness, vertigo, and difficulties with balance, significantly impacting an individual’s ability to move freely and confidently. Vestibular rehabilitation therapy involves specific exercises designed to retrain the brain and improve the vestibular system's ability to compensate for any deficits. These exercises progressively challenge the system, helping to restore normal function and improve overall stability. It's a highly specialized area requiring expertise and a thorough understanding of neurophysiology.
| Condition | Potential Vestibular Symptoms | Rehabilitation Approach |
|---|---|---|
| Benign Paroxysmal Positional Vertigo (BPPV) | Brief episodes of vertigo triggered by head movements | Epley maneuver or other canalith repositioning techniques |
| Ménière’s Disease | Vertigo, hearing loss, tinnitus, and a feeling of fullness in the ear | Vestibular rehabilitation exercises, dietary modifications, and medication |
| Post-Concussion Syndrome | Dizziness, balance problems, and cognitive difficulties | Graded exercise program and vestibular rehabilitation exercises |
The table above outlines just a few examples highlighting the link between specific conditions and the role of vestibular rehabilitation. Effective treatment necessitates accurate diagnosis and a program specifically tailored to the individual’s needs, often provided by specialized clinics specializing in this domain.

The Benefits of Digital Posture Analysis
Maintaining proper posture is fundamental to optimized movement and overall health. Poor posture can contribute to pain, fatigue, and reduced functional capacity. Digital posture analysis systems utilize advanced imaging and software to assess postural alignment in multiple planes of motion. This provides a comprehensive picture of postural imbalances and allows for the development of targeted interventions to correct them. The benefit is a quantifiable baseline and the ability to track progress over time. Utilizing a digital posture analysis, practitioners can create personalized exercise programs focused on strengthening weak muscles, stretching tight muscles, and improving proprioception (the body's awareness of its position in space). This allows for a more effective and individualized approach to postural correction.

The Neuromuscular Connection and Targeted Therapies
The intricate connection between the nervous system and the musculoskeletal system is at the heart of optimized movement. The nervous system controls muscle activation, coordination, and sensory feedback, all of which are essential for smooth, efficient movement. When there is disruption in this neuromuscular communication, it can lead to movement limitations and pain. Therapies that target the neuromuscular system aim to restore proper communication and improve motor control. This can involve techniques such as neuromuscular re-education, proprioceptive training, and manual therapy. The goal is to retrain the brain and nervous system to activate the correct muscles at the right time, leading to improved movement patterns and reduced pain. Addressing this connection is key to long-term success.
Proprioceptive Training Techniques
Proprioception, often referred to as the "sixth sense," is the body's ability to sense its position and movement in space. It relies on specialized receptors located in muscles, tendons, and joints. Proprioceptive training exercises challenge this system, improving its accuracy and responsiveness. These exercises often involve unstable surfaces, such as balance boards or wobble cushions, which force the body to constantly adjust and maintain its equilibrium. Other techniques include closed-chain exercises, where the hand or foot is fixed in a stable position, and dynamic movements that require controlled coordination. Improving proprioception can enhance balance, coordination, and joint stability, reducing the risk of injury and improving overall movement efficiency.
